You might feel some pain for some time when your dental braces are initially put on and when they are adjusted. It will take a little time to get used to your dental braces and they can trouble your lips and cheeks. If this takes place, an alleviation wax can be related to your dental braces.


OrthodonticsOrthodontics
It is very important to brush your dental braces as well as the front, back and chewing surfaces of the teeth. Your dental practitioner or orthodontist will give you ideas on how to clean and on exactly how to floss using floss threaders. After flossing, roll it up in a little ball and placed it in the waste.

An orthodontist is a dental professional trained to detect, stop, and treat teeth and jaw irregularities. They deal with existing conditions and are educated to determine problems that may develop in the future. Orthodontists function with individuals of any ages, from youngsters to adults (Orthodontics). People frequently link an ideal smile with excellent health.

All orthodontists are dental experts, yet not all dentists are orthodontists. Orthodontic residency programs use extensive, focused guideline for oral specialists. They focus on two areas: Just how to correctly and safely relocate teeth Exactly how to properly assist advancement in the teeth, jaw, and faceOnce an orthodontist has actually completed training, they have the alternative to end up being board accredited.


Misalignment, or malocclusion, is the most usual factor individuals see an orthodontist. It is genetic and is the outcome of size differences in between the top and lower jaw or between the jaw and teeth. Malocclusion brings about tooth overcrowding, an askew jaw, or uneven bite patterns. Malocclusion is typically treated with: Your orthodontist attaches steel, ceramic, or plastic square bonds to your teeth.


If you have only minor malocclusion, you might be able to utilize clear dental braces, called aligners, instead of standard braces. Some individuals need a headgear to help relocate teeth into line with stress from outside the mouth. After dental braces or aligners, you'll need to use a retainer. A retainer is a personalized device that keeps your teeth in position. Orthodontics.
